[edit] General
This page contains a list of the computers that are generating the most Results for the BOINC Powered Project. As always, where permitted by Preference Settings, there are links out to the computer's actual description. The Participant's "Account Data" Page and a link icon for accessing their "Profile" Page are also displayed if a Profile is available..
So, you can use this to determine how those cheaters …, ahem, those other Participants are getting all the work processed.
The initial display of this page shows the computers ranked, from top to the bottom of the list by their Recent Average Credit. The "Total Credit" column has a URL link as a column header. If this link is clicked, the sort of the data will now be based upon the Total Credit, as is shown in the second example.
It is a little confusing at first, but the sort is always by which ever of the two columns "Recent Average Credit" or "Total Credit" does not have the URL link.
Just as obviously, clicking on the link will give you the data sorted by the name of the link that you click.
Since we had clicked on the link, now the link is on the "Recent Average Credit" and the data is sorted on Recent Average Credit and clicking on that link will then resort the data based on the values of "Total Credit".
- Note:
- That only one link will be active at any one time. If "Recent Average Credit" is the active link then the data is sorted by "Total Credit" and this link will not be active.
- If the "Total Credit" is the active link then the data is sorted by "Recent Average Credit" and this link will not be active.
- By clicking on the links at the top of the page you can change the sort order from one that is based on "Recent Average Credit" to a sort order based on "Total Credit"; as shown in this second example; and back again.
At the bottom of the page is a link that will get the next 20 computers in the list so that you can browse down to the lowest one listed.
[edit] Column by Column
[edit] Computer ID
This is a unique identifier for the computer that processed this Result. The Computer ID is a link to the descriptive record for the computer/host that processed this Result. Obviously, clicking on the link will take you to the page that will list the characteristics of the Participant's Computer. In some cases the link will not be there because the Result was not needed.
Clicking on one of the links will take you to the "Computer Summary" Page for the Participant's Computer that was assigned the Result.
[edit] Rank
The location of the Participant within the list. Their lineal ranking. Note that this number will change for a Participant when the sorting of the list is changed.
[edit] Owner
This column contains the name of the owner (the person or Participant that has registered this computer as part of their Account, so, this may not be the "real life" owner of the machine) if they are not anonymous, otherwise it will contain a link to the "Account Data" Page { Icon, Link to Documentation page. | Icon, Link to Project Web Site. } for the user.
Note: A Participant becomes anonymous in this list if they have "hidden" their computers using the Preference Setting in the "Project Preferences" { Icon, Link to Documentation page. | Icon, Link to Project Web Site. } . Also, if the Participant has created a "Profile" Page { Icon, Link to Documentation page. | Icon, Link to Project Web Site. } , that is indicated by the the little "head". Clicking on this, will, of course, take you to the page that will display that Participant's Profile.
[edit] Recent Average Credit
The Recent Average Credit line shows a value that reflect the processing done (the number of "Cobblestones") for the preceding week or two by this specific computer. Note that if the computer has not been returning Results this value may be "stuck" showing an artificially high value.
This value is like a speedometer reading. See these Glossary entries for more details:
Recent Average Credit, Computation_of_Credit, Cobblestone, Whetstone_Benchmark, Dhrystone_Benchmark
[edit] Total Credit
The Total Credit line shows a value that reflect the processing done over the "life" of the computer while processing Work Units within the BOINC Powered Project. This is the accumulation of the Total Credit earned by this specific machine.
- Note:
- If the computer has been "merged" or has just been created by the Scheduling Server (even if there is another computer of the same name in the Account), it is possible that this will not be the real "Total Credit" earned by the machine. In other words, the bookkeeping may be off a little. Your Total Credit for the Account will be unaffected by this error.
[edit] CPU Type
The name of the type of the Central Processing Unit (CPU) that is installed in the computer. One of the reasons for keeping this data is the possible need to determine if some of the science that was done may have been compromised by the Physical Processor.
For Apple computers, you can look up the CPU name listed in this field and associate it to actual "CPU Type Names" using the "Apple CPU Type to Computer Type Cross-Reference Matrix".
[edit] Operating System
This lists the Operating System that is being used along with other identification data indicating the exact version, Service Pack level, and "build" level.
